Transaction e63fecb6f06fd334106ab4df33bc2041e7ccf7c7c5e3805d58b4ce8ee6e62790

1 Input
2 Outputs
  • e63fecb6f06fd334106ab4df33bc2041e7ccf7c7c5e3805d58b4ce8ee6e62790:0
  • value  303242828
    address  1PSSQdW9JeRarf9gMS49PqSHKAZBZ77CM9
  • e63fecb6f06fd334106ab4df33bc2041e7ccf7c7c5e3805d58b4ce8ee6e62790:1
  • value  473244659
    address  1PRRVTpduttdVPBAfQknAfhn2gGF6t16Zt